Output af9663a69f7da9900470959a2169da4c06f9a2017d4cbdb48be45ae666581817:15

value
3138464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b06df1a032c3d2754df3a3e9ca65b749202b32a OP_EQUAL
address
38XiqNSsfdEQcpRZLzMKQVMmMbXN1wV13k
transaction
af9663a69f7da9900470959a2169da4c06f9a2017d4cbdb48be45ae666581817
spent
true